WebDuring the American Revolutionary War, the site of the medical center was the location of British '"Fort Number 6" (1777–1779). During the 19th century, the land was part of the estate of Nathaniel Platt Bailey. The site then became the property of the Sisters of Charity of New York who turned it into the Bronx Roman Catholic Orphan Asylum. University Heights Hospital [1] [2] [3] was a proprietary hospital [4] located in the 18th Electoral District (ED) of The Bronx. [5] This private hospital served its local community for births [6] and deaths [2] but was more limited in-between.
